What are the 5 categories of kitchen equipment

Kitchen equipment is an essential part of any kitchen. Whether you’re a professional chef or the average home cook, having the right tools and gadgets can make cooking easier and more enjoyable. With so many different types of kitchen equipment on the market, it can be difficult to decide which ones are best suited for your needs. To help simplify your search, here are five categories of kitchen equipment you should consider:

1. Cooking Equipment: This category includes everything from pots and pans to electric appliances such as blenders, mixers and food processors. When selecting cooking equipment, look for items made from durable materials that are easy to clean and maintain.

2. Preparation Equipment: This category includes items used for cutting, slicing, dicing and other food preparation tasks. Look for sharp knives with comfortable grips, cutting boards in different sizes and shapes, graters and other utensils.

3. Storage Equipment: Containers, jars and other storage solutions are essential for keeping ingredients fresh and organized. Look for containers made from glass or plastic that are airtight, water-resistant and freezer-safe.

4. Cleaning Equipment: No kitchen is complete without items to help keep it clean and tidy. Look for sponges, scrubbers, mops and brushes that can handle even the toughest messes.

5. Specialty Equipment: For those who love to bake, specialty equipment such as cake pans, cookie sheets and rolling pins may be essential. Other specialty items may include juicers, waffle makers or deep fryers for preparing special treats.

No matter what type of kitchen equipment you’re looking for, it’s important to consider both quality and price when making your purchases. Investing in quality products can save you time and money in the long run by providing years of reliable use.

What are IOT kitchen appliances

The Internet of Things (IoT) is quickly transforming the way we live, and that includes the kitchen. In recent years, IoT kitchen appliances have been popping up in kitchens everywhere, from refrigerators to ovens to coffee makers. IOT kitchen appliances are designed to be connected to the Internet and controlled remotely via a smartphone or tablet. Here’s a closer look at some of the most popular IOT kitchen appliances available today.

Refrigerators: Smart refrigerators are becoming increasingly popular as an IOT kitchen appliance. These fridges can be connected to the Internet and use sensors to monitor what’s inside. Users can then control it from their smartphone or tablet, setting temperatures and receiving alerts when the door is left open. Some models even come with built-in cameras so users can check on the contents remotely.

Ovens: Smart ovens are also gaining popularity with IOT kitchen appliances. These ovens are connected to the Internet and often come with features like automatic temperature adjustment, timer settings, remote access, and even recipe suggestions. Some ovens will also alert you when food is done cooking and let you know if something is burning.

Coffee Makers: Coffee lovers rejoice! There are now IOT coffee makers available that let you control your brewing process from your smartphone or tablet. You can set up brewing schedules, adjust temperatures and get notifications when your coffee is ready. Some models even come with built-in grinders for freshly ground beans into every cup.

Mixers: Smart mixers are also becoming popular as IOT kitchen appliances. These mixers can be connected to the Internet and often come with features like automatic speed adjustment, timer settings, remote access, and even digital recipes. With a smart mixer, you can create delicious meals quickly and easily from anywhere in the world!

Dishwashers: Smart dishwashers are another great addition to any kitchen equipped with IOT appliances. These dishwashers can be connected to the Internet and often come with features like automatic cycle selection, cycle optimization, and energy efficiency settings. Some models even have built-in sensors that detect how clean dishes are and adjust the cycle accordingly for maximum efficiency.

There’s no doubt that IoT kitchen appliances are becoming increasingly popular as they offer convenience, efficiency, and peace of mind while cooking or cleaning up in the kitchen. From refrigerators to ovens to coffee makers, there’s an IOT appliance for almost every task in the kitchen – all controllable from your smartphone or tablet!

What does IoT stand for

IoT stands for the Internet of Things. It is a network of physical objects and devices that are embedded with electronics, software, sensors, and network connectivity, allowing them to collect and exchange data. The Internet of Things (IoT) is transforming the way we live and work by connecting everyday objects to one another. IoT enables devices to communicate with each other without requiring human-to-human or human-to-computer interaction.

IoT technology is being used in a wide range of applications, from healthcare and transportation to smart homes and industrial automation. For example, a hospital’s IoT system could be used to monitor vital signs, track medical equipment and provide better patient care. In industrial settings, IoT solutions can monitor production processes, manage inventory levels and improve operational efficiency.

In the home, IoT products can do everything from controlling lights, locks and thermostats remotely to tracking energy usage and ordering groceries online. By seamlessly connecting physical objects to the internet, IoT solutions are providing users with greater convenience and control over their living environment.

IoT technology is also driving the development of smart cities, which use connected devices such as sensors, cameras and other monitoring systems to collect data about how people use public services like transportation or waste management. Smart cities use this data to improve services, reduce traffic congestion and create more efficient energy use strategies.

Overall, the Internet of Things is revolutionizing how we live and interact with our environment by creating a more connected world. By connecting devices together through the internet, IoT solutions are making it easier to access information quickly, automate processes and access new types of services that were not possible before.
